1. Musculoskeletal Strain

Musculoskeletal strain represents a significant contributor to left shoulder discomfort during gestation. Pregnancy-induced hormonal changes, particularly the increase in relaxin, lead to ligament laxity. This, combined with the postural adaptations necessitated by a growing uterus, increases the susceptibility to muscle imbalances and strain within the shoulder girdle. Specifically, the altered center of gravity forces compensatory adjustments in the upper back and shoulder muscles, predisposing them to overuse and subsequent pain. For instance, the trapezius and rhomboid muscles, responsible for scapular stabilization, may become fatigued and strained due to the body’s effort to maintain balance. This, in turn, can lead to localized pain and referred pain patterns extending into the left shoulder.

The practical significance of understanding this connection lies in the ability to implement preventative and therapeutic strategies. Early intervention, such as incorporating proper posture techniques, engaging in targeted strengthening exercises, and utilizing ergonomic support in daily activities, can mitigate the risk of musculoskeletal strain. For example, a pregnant individual spending prolonged hours at a desk can benefit from adjusting chair height, using a lumbar support cushion, and performing regular stretching exercises to alleviate muscle tension. Furthermore, therapeutic interventions like physical therapy, massage, and heat application can effectively address existing muscle strain and alleviate associated shoulder discomfort.

2. Referred Pain

Referred pain, a phenomenon where pain is perceived at a location different from the site of the actual injury or pathology, is a crucial consideration when evaluating left shoulder discomfort during gestation. Its presence signifies that the source of the pain may originate from an internal organ or structure, rather than a musculoskeletal issue directly affecting the shoulder.

  • Diaphragmatic Irritation

    The diaphragm, a major muscle involved in respiration, is innervated by the phrenic nerve, which originates from cervical spinal nerves C3-C5. This nerve also provides sensory innervation to the shoulder region. Irritation of the diaphragm, potentially caused by the expanding uterus pressing upwards or by conditions such as cholecystitis, can thus manifest as pain in the left shoulder. The pain may be exacerbated by breathing or lying flat, providing a clue to its diaphragmatic origin.

  • Cardiac Ischemia

    Although less common, cardiac ischemia, or reduced blood flow to the heart, can present as referred pain in the left shoulder, arm, or jaw. This is because the heart and these regions share common nerve pathways to the brain. While pregnancy generally decreases the risk of cardiac events, pre-existing cardiac conditions or pregnancy-induced hypertension can increase the possibility. The pain is often described as crushing or squeezing and may be accompanied by shortness of breath, nausea, or dizziness.

  • Gallbladder Disease

    Cholecystitis, or inflammation of the gallbladder, can also refer pain to the right shoulder. However, in some instances, the pain may be perceived in the left shoulder or both shoulders. Gallbladder issues are more prevalent during pregnancy due to hormonal changes that slow down gallbladder emptying. The pain typically occurs after consuming fatty foods and may be associated with nausea, vomiting, and abdominal pain in the upper right quadrant.

  • Ectopic Pregnancy

    While less directly a case of classic referred pain, an ectopic pregnancy, where the fertilized egg implants outside the uterus (often in the fallopian tube), can cause shoulder pain due to internal bleeding irritating the diaphragm. The pain may be sharp and sudden and is typically accompanied by other symptoms such as vaginal bleeding, lower abdominal pain, and dizziness. This represents a medical emergency requiring prompt diagnosis and treatment.

3. Ectopic Pregnancy

Ectopic pregnancy, a life-threatening condition where a fertilized egg implants outside the uterus, frequently in the fallopian tube, is a critical consideration in the differential diagnosis of left shoulder pain during gestation, particularly in early pregnancy. The association, although not directly causal, stems from the potential for internal bleeding and diaphragmatic irritation resulting from the ectopic implantation, manifesting as referred pain in the shoulder region.

  • Mechanism of Referred Pain

    Ectopic pregnancies can lead to rupture of the fallopian tube or other implantation sites, resulting in intra-abdominal hemorrhage. This blood can irritate the phrenic nerve, which innervates the diaphragm. The phrenic nerve also has sensory branches that extend to the shoulder area. Irritation of the phrenic nerve, therefore, results in referred pain perceived in the shoulder, most commonly on the ipsilateral side (the same side as the ectopic pregnancy, although it can be bilateral or referred to the left even with a right-sided ectopic pregnancy).

  • Clinical Presentation

    Left shoulder pain associated with ectopic pregnancy typically presents alongside other symptoms, including lower abdominal pain, vaginal bleeding or spotting, dizziness, and potentially signs of shock. The shoulder pain itself may be described as sharp or stabbing and can be exacerbated by lying down. It is crucial to note that not all individuals with ectopic pregnancies will experience shoulder pain; its presence, however, warrants immediate investigation.

  • Diagnostic Urgency

    The presence of shoulder pain in a pregnant individual, particularly in the first trimester, necessitates prompt evaluation to rule out ectopic pregnancy. Diagnostic modalities typically involve transvaginal ultrasonography to visualize the uterus and adnexa, and serial measurements of beta-hCG (human chorionic gonadotropin) levels to assess pregnancy viability. A failure to visualize an intrauterine pregnancy in conjunction with elevated beta-hCG levels raises strong suspicion for ectopic pregnancy.

  • Management Implications

    Ectopic pregnancy requires immediate medical intervention to prevent life-threatening complications. Treatment options include medical management with methotrexate (if the ectopic pregnancy is small and unruptured) or surgical intervention, typically laparoscopic salpingectomy (removal of the fallopian tube) or salpingostomy (incision into the fallopian tube to remove the pregnancy). Early diagnosis and intervention significantly improve maternal outcomes and minimize the risk of long-term complications.

4. Gallbladder Issues

Gallbladder issues, specifically cholecystitis (inflammation of the gallbladder) and cholelithiasis (gallstones), can, although less commonly than right shoulder pain, manifest as referred pain in the left shoulder during pregnancy. This connection arises due to shared nerve pathways and the potential for diaphragmatic irritation. Pregnancy hormones, notably estrogen and progesterone, influence gallbladder function by decreasing gallbladder motility and increasing the lithogenicity of bile. This predisposes pregnant individuals to the formation of gallstones and subsequent complications. When the gallbladder becomes inflamed or obstructed by gallstones, pain can radiate beyond the typical right upper quadrant, potentially being referred to the left shoulder via the phrenic nerve, which innervates the diaphragm. For instance, a pregnant woman experiencing severe abdominal pain after consuming a fatty meal, accompanied by nausea and left shoulder pain, may be exhibiting symptoms of acute cholecystitis. The accurate identification of this connection is vital, as delayed diagnosis and treatment can lead to serious complications such as pancreatitis or gallbladder rupture.

The practical significance of understanding this relationship lies in the ability to differentiate gallbladder-related pain from other causes of left shoulder discomfort, such as musculoskeletal strain or cardiac issues. Diagnostic approaches typically involve abdominal ultrasound to visualize the gallbladder and biliary tree. Elevated liver enzymes, particularly alkaline phosphatase, may further support the diagnosis. Dietary modifications, such as reducing fat intake, can often alleviate mild symptoms. However, severe cases may require surgical intervention, typically laparoscopic cholecystectomy, which is generally considered safe during pregnancy, particularly in the second trimester. 5. Cardiac Concerns

The association between cardiac concerns and left shoulder pain during gestation, while less frequent than musculoskeletal or gallbladder-related etiologies, warrants careful consideration due to potential implications for maternal and fetal well-being. Left shoulder pain, in the context of pregnancy-related cardiovascular changes or pre-existing cardiac conditions, may represent referred pain originating from myocardial ischemia or other cardiac pathologies. Pregnancy induces significant hemodynamic changes, including increased blood volume, elevated heart rate, and decreased systemic vascular resistance, placing increased demands on the cardiovascular system. These physiological adaptations can unmask or exacerbate underlying cardiac conditions, such as coronary artery disease, valvular heart disease, or cardiomyopathy, thereby potentially triggering angina pectoris or other ischemic events. For instance, a pregnant individual with undiagnosed coronary artery disease may experience left shoulder pain, accompanied by chest discomfort and shortness of breath, during periods of increased exertion or stress. The identification of this connection is clinically significant, as delayed diagnosis and management of pregnancy-related cardiac complications can lead to adverse maternal and fetal outcomes.

The practical significance of understanding this relationship lies in the ability to promptly differentiate cardiac-related pain from other more benign causes of left shoulder discomfort during pregnancy. Diagnostic evaluation typically involves a thorough medical history, physical examination, electrocardiography (ECG), and potentially echocardiography to assess cardiac structure and function. Elevated cardiac biomarkers, such as troponin, may further support the diagnosis of myocardial ischemia. Management strategies vary depending on the underlying cardiac condition but may include pharmacological interventions, such as beta-blockers or nitrates, and lifestyle modifications, such as limiting physical exertion and maintaining adequate hydration. 6. Diaphragmatic Irritation

Diaphragmatic irritation represents a significant, yet often overlooked, contributor to left shoulder pain during gestation. The diaphragm, a primary muscle of respiration, is innervated by the phrenic nerve, originating from cervical spinal nerves C3-C5. This nerve not only controls diaphragmatic movement but also provides sensory innervation to the shoulder region. Consequently, any irritation or inflammation affecting the diaphragm can be referred as pain to the ipsilateral shoulder, meaning the same side, though referral to the left shoulder is common due to anatomical variations and the location of associated structures. The expanding uterus during pregnancy exerts upward pressure on the diaphragm. This is particularly true in later trimesters, contributing to a persistent, low-grade irritation. Furthermore, conditions such as cholecystitis (gallbladder inflammation) or even reflux esophagitis can inflame the diaphragm’s inferior surface, triggering referred pain. This connection is vital to recognize because isolated musculoskeletal treatments will prove ineffective if the primary issue lies within the diaphragm or related organs. A pregnant individual experiencing persistent left shoulder discomfort, exacerbated by deep breathing or lying flat, may be exhibiting symptoms of diaphragmatic irritation. A real-life scenario includes a woman in her third trimester noting increasing left shoulder pain, unresponsive to typical stretching and massage, who upon further investigation, was found to have mild heartburn contributing to the diaphragmatic irritation.

Practical significance of understanding the diaphragmatic-shoulder pain connection lies in the diagnostic and therapeutic approaches. Instead of solely focusing on the shoulder itself, assessment needs to incorporate questions about breathing patterns, gastrointestinal symptoms, and potential exacerbating factors like positional changes or recent meals. Management can then involve strategies like postural adjustments to reduce uterine pressure on the diaphragm, dietary modifications to minimize reflux and gallbladder stimulation, and breathing exercises to improve diaphragmatic function and reduce nerve irritation. For instance, elevating the head of the bed can reduce nighttime reflux and subsequent diaphragmatic inflammation. Regular, gentle stretching focused on opening the chest and improving rib cage mobility can alleviate pressure on the phrenic nerve and diaphragm. 7. Nerve Compression

Nerve compression can contribute to left shoulder pain during pregnancy, although it is typically a less frequent cause than musculoskeletal strain or referred pain. The anatomical changes and hormonal shifts associated with gestation can create conditions conducive to nerve entrapment or compression, leading to various neurological symptoms, including pain localized to the shoulder region. Common sites of nerve compression in the upper extremity include the brachial plexus, the suprascapular nerve, and the axillary nerve. During pregnancy, edema (swelling) and postural changes can compress these nerves, resulting in pain, numbness, tingling, and weakness in the affected area. For instance, thoracic outlet syndrome, involving compression of the brachial plexus and subclavian vessels in the space between the clavicle and first rib, may be exacerbated during pregnancy due to increased fluid retention and altered shoulder mechanics. This can manifest as diffuse shoulder pain, often accompanied by paresthesia in the arm and hand. Accurate diagnosis of nerve compression is crucial, as delayed or inappropriate management can lead to chronic pain and functional limitations.

The practical significance of understanding the connection between nerve compression and shoulder pain lies in the ability to implement targeted diagnostic and therapeutic interventions. A thorough neurological examination, including assessment of motor strength, sensory function, and reflexes, is essential to identify the specific nerve or nerves involved. Nerve conduction studies (NCS) and electromyography (EMG) can help confirm the diagnosis and localize the site of compression. Management strategies typically involve conservative measures, such as physical therapy, ergonomic modifications, and splinting to reduce pressure on the affected nerve. In severe cases, surgical decompression may be considered, although it is generally reserved for situations where conservative management has failed and the nerve compression is causing significant functional impairment. For example, a pregnant individual diagnosed with carpal tunnel syndrome (median nerve compression at the wrist) may experience referred pain into the shoulder, in addition to the more typical wrist and hand symptoms. Treatment with wrist splints, ergonomic adjustments, and corticosteroid injections (with appropriate consideration for pregnancy safety) can alleviate the nerve compression and reduce the associated shoulder pain.

Question 1: What are the primary reasons for experiencing pain in left shoulder during pregnancy?

Pain in the left shoulder during pregnancy can arise from various factors, including musculoskeletal strain due to postural changes, referred pain from conditions affecting internal organs such as the gallbladder or heart, diaphragmatic irritation, nerve compression, or, in early pregnancy, potentially ectopic pregnancy. A thorough evaluation is necessary to determine the underlying cause.

Question 2: When should medical attention be sought for left shoulder pain that occurs during pregnancy?

Medical consultation is advised if the pain is severe, persistent, or accompanied by other symptoms such as shortness of breath, chest pain, abdominal pain, vaginal bleeding, dizziness, nausea, or vomiting. These symptoms may indicate a more serious underlying condition requiring prompt diagnosis and treatment.

Question 3: Can changes in posture during pregnancy contribute to left shoulder pain?

Yes, postural changes associated with pregnancy, such as increased lordosis and altered weight distribution, can strain the muscles and ligaments of the shoulder girdle, leading to pain. Maintaining proper posture and engaging in exercises that strengthen core and shoulder muscles can help alleviate this type of pain.

Question 4: Is it safe to take over-the-counter pain relievers for left shoulder pain during pregnancy?

Consultation with a healthcare provider is essential before taking any medication during pregnancy, including over-the-counter pain relievers. Some medications, such as NSAIDs, may be contraindicated during certain trimesters due to potential risks to the fetus. Acetaminophen is often considered a safer option for mild to moderate pain relief, but it should be used sparingly and under medical guidance.

Question 5: How can referred pain from an ectopic pregnancy manifest in the left shoulder?

In cases of ectopic pregnancy, internal bleeding can irritate the diaphragm, leading to referred pain in the shoulder. This pain is often sharp and sudden and is typically accompanied by lower abdominal pain, vaginal bleeding, and dizziness. The presence of these symptoms warrants immediate medical attention to rule out ectopic pregnancy and prevent potentially life-threatening complications.

Question 6: What are some non-pharmacological methods to alleviate left shoulder pain during pregnancy?

Non-pharmacological methods include applying heat or cold packs to the affected area, gentle stretching exercises, massage therapy, acupuncture, and ergonomic adjustments to improve posture and reduce strain on the shoulder. These methods may provide relief from musculoskeletal pain and can be used in conjunction with medical treatment as appropriate.

Preventative Strategies for Shoulder Discomfort During Gestation

Implementing proactive measures can mitigate the likelihood of experiencing shoulder discomfort during pregnancy. Consistent application of the following strategies can contribute to improved musculoskeletal health and overall well-being.

Tip 1: Maintain Proper Posture: Consciously practice good posture throughout the day. Ensure the spine is aligned, shoulders are relaxed, and the head is held level. Avoid slouching or hunching over, especially when sitting or working at a desk.

Tip 2: Utilize Ergonomic Support: Adapt the work and home environments to promote optimal posture and minimize strain on the shoulder and neck. Use supportive chairs with lumbar support, adjust computer screen height, and take frequent breaks to stretch and move around.

Tip 3: Engage in Regular Exercise: Participate in low-impact exercises, such as swimming, walking, or prenatal yoga, to strengthen muscles and improve flexibility. Focus on exercises that target the core, back, and shoulder muscles to enhance stability and support.

Tip 4: Practice Safe Lifting Techniques: When lifting objects, bend at the knees and keep the back straight. Avoid twisting or turning while lifting, and hold objects close to the body. Enlist assistance when lifting heavy or awkward items.

Tip 5: Manage Weight Gain: Maintain a healthy weight during pregnancy, adhering to recommended weight gain guidelines. Excessive weight can place increased strain on the musculoskeletal system, predisposing to shoulder and back pain.

Tip 6: Employ Stress Reduction Techniques: Practice stress-reducing activities, such as meditation, deep breathing exercises, or spending time in nature. Stress can exacerbate muscle tension and contribute to shoulder pain.

Tip 7: Sleep Position Optimization: Modify sleeping position to reduce pressure on the shoulder. Sleeping on the side with a pillow between the knees can help align the spine and alleviate pressure points. Consider using a pregnancy pillow for added support.
